Creators and communities all over the place take a stand in opposition to ICE


It’s not surprising when the guy who’s been yelling about the horrors of late-stage capitalism on Instagram for the last five years turns his ire towards ICE. But something different has been happening over the week or so, following the most recent shootings of civilians by federal agents – even accounts that stay laser focused on golfing, chopping wood, and playing cats like bongos have started to speak out.
